Legal fees vary based on the complexity of your specific immigration status. Factors like prior visa history, criminal background, or the specific type of petition—such as family sponsorship versus employment-based adjustment—shift the workload significantly. If you have missing documentation or need to file waivers, the legal effort increases, which impacts the final bill. An immigration lawyer office is a professional space where you can sit down to discuss your legal options in private. You need an office visit when you have specific documents that need review or when you are preparing for a difficult interview with immigration officials. Visiting an office allows you to build a direct relationship with your legal team, ensuring that all your questions are answered and your paperwork is organized correctly before it reaches the government.

It's critical to be completely honest with your immigration attorney. Withholding any information, no matter how small you perceive it to be, can jeopardize your case. Your attorney needs all the facts to build the strongest legal strategy for you.
